Ingredients

  • 1 large artichoke
  • 1/2 cup but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up dry white wine
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

1. Prepare the artichoke: Remove the tough outer leaves from the artichoke, leaving only the tender inner leaves. Cut off the top 1 inch of the artichoke and trim the stem.
2. Create the filling: In a small bowl, combine the butter, Parmesan cheese, white wine, l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Mix until well blended.
3. Stuff the artichoke: Spread the filling evenly over the artichoke leaves.
4. Steam the artichoke: Place the artichoke in a steamer basket over a pot of boiling water. Cover and steam for 20-25 minutes, or until the leaves are tender when pierced with a fork.
5. Grill or broil the artichoke: Preheat your grill or broiler to medium-high heat. Place the artichoke on a grill pan or baking sheet. Grill or broil for 5-7 minutes, or until the filling is golden brown and bubbly.
6. Serve: Remove the artichoke from the grill or broiler and let it cool slightly before serving. Serve with melted butter or your favorite dipping sauce.

The Secret Ingredient: Walt’s Wharf’s Signature Seafood Sauce

The true magic of Walt’s Wharf Artichoke Recipe lies in its signature seafood sauce. While the exact recipe is a closely guarded secret, you can create a similar sauce at home with the following 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up clam juice
  • 1/4 cup white wine
  • 1/4 cup heavy cream
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Simply combine all ingredients in a small saucepan and heat over medium heat until the sauce thickens and bubbles. Serve the sauce alongside the artichoke for an extra layer of flavor.

Variations on the Classic

  • Crab Stuffed Artichoke: Add 1/2 cup of cooked crab meat to the filling for a seafood-packed treat.
  • Spinach Artichoke Dip: Puree the steamed artichoke with the filling and serve as a dip with tortilla chips or breadsticks.
  • Artichoke Pizza: Top a pizza crust with the artichoke filling and your favorite toppings for a unique and delicious pizza.

Tips for Perfect Artichokes

  • Choose large, fresh artichokes with tightly closed leaves.
  • Steam the artichoke just until tender, as overcooking can make the leaves mushy.
  • Grill or broil the artichoke until the filling is golden brown and bubbly, as this will enhance the flavor.
  • Remove the artichoke from the heat and let it cool slightly before serving, as this will make it easier to handle and prevent the filling from running out.

Common Questions and Answers

Q: How do I know when the artichoke is done steaming?
A: Pierce the artichoke leaves with a fork. If they are tender, the artichoke is done steaming.
Q: Can I make the artichoke filling ahead of time?
A: Yes, you can make the filling ahead of time and store it in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
Q: What is a good dipping sauce for artichokes?
A: The signature Walt‘s Wharf seafood sauce is a great dipping sauce for artichokes. You can also serve melted butter, olive oil, or your favorite dipping sauce.
Q: How long can I store leftover artichokes?
A: Leftover artichokes can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Q: Can I freeze artichokes?
A: Yes, you can freeze artichokes. Steam the artichoke as directed in the recipe, then let it cool completely. Wrap the artichoke tightly in plastic wrap and freeze for up to 3 months.
